I�aki muchas gracias por tu respuesta voy a probarlo y ya os contar�.
-----------------------------------------------------------------------------------
Luis M. Gonz�lez Peralta
Departamento Desarrollo SOFT9126, S.L.
E-mail : [EMAIL PROTECTED] <mailto: [EMAIL PROTECTED]>
Tlf: (+34) 976.59.29.69
Fax: (+34) 976.59.33.90
Movil: (+34) 629.67.65.30
-----------------------------------------------------------------------------------
I�aki Martin Lucas
<[EMAIL PROTECTED]> To: [EMAIL PROTECTED]
Sent by: cc:
forum.help400-request@ Subject: Re: Procedimientos
almacenados.
combios.es
18/06/02 12:46 PM
Please respond to
forum.help400
Buenos d�as,
Creo que tienes un error de concepto en el procedimiento almacenado.
Por lo que veo estas intentando tomar el valor de retorno del par�metro.
Para esto no
necesitas un ResultSet, por lo menos no funciona de esa manera en Java. En
Visual Basic
no tengo experiencia con los procedimientos almacenados pero supongo que
debe ser muy
parecido.
Lo que necesitas es una instrucci�n que te de el valor del par�metro, del
estilo:
Variable = CallableStatement.getString(n� de par�metro);
Si por el contrario es un resultset lo que retornas te falta indicar en el
procedimiento lo siguiente:
RESULT SETS 1
justo delante de ; LANGUAGE CL
Espero que esto pueda ayudarte.
Saludos.
[EMAIL PROTECTED] escribi�:
> Buenas tardes Foro.
>
> Tengo el siguiente problema para el cual requiero de vuestra ayuda. Estoy
> intentando realizar una llamada desde un programa en Lotus Notes (me da
> igual el proceso para Visual Basic) a un procedimiento almacenado en el
> AS/400.
>
> El procedimiento lo he creado desde el SQL con la instrucci�n;
> CREATE PROCEDURE BIBLIOTECA/PROCEDIMIENTO(INOUT variable (longitud))
> LANGUAGE CL NOT DETERMINISIC CONTAINS SQL EXTERNAL NAME
> BIBLIOTECA/PROGRAMA PARAMETER STYLE GENERAL
>
> Tras esto tengo un programa CL que hace un CHGVAR, estoy en fase de
prueba
> de estos aplicativos, y cuando ejecuto el procedimiento almacenado desde
el
> programa visual con un RESULT.EXECUTE, donde RESULT es de tipo ODBC
RESULT
> SET, esto no me devuelve nada.
>
> �Algui�n puede orientarme donde puedo estar fallando?. �Sabeis si hay
alg�n
> manual en este sentido?.
>
> Muchas gracias anticipadas a todos por vuestra ayuda. Un cordial saludo.
>
>
-----------------------------------------------------------------------------------
>
> Luis M. Gonz�lez Peralta
> Departamento Desarrollo SOFT9126, S.L.
> E-mail : [EMAIL PROTECTED] <mailto: [EMAIL PROTECTED]>
> Tlf: (+34) 976.59.29.69
>
-----------------------------------------------------------------------------------
>
> _____________________________________________________
> Forum.HELP400 es un servicio m�s de NEWS/400.
> � Publicaciones Help400, S.L. - Todos los derechos reservados
> http://www.help400.es
> _____________________________________________________
>
> Para darte de baja, env�a el mensaje resultante de pulsar
> mailto:[EMAIL PROTECTED]?body=AVE
(See attached file: iky.vcf)
=?iso-8859-1?Q?iky.vcf?=
Description: Binary data
